Frequently asked questions
How are my daily calories calculated?
We use the Mifflin-St Jeor equation to estimate your BMR, multiply by an activity factor for TDEE, then adjust for your goal (−500 kcal for loss, +300 for gain).
What is TDEE?
Total Daily Energy Expenditure — the calories your body burns per day including activity. Eat below it to lose weight, above to gain.
What are good macros for weight loss?
A common split: 40% protein, 30% carbs, 30% fat. High protein preserves muscle in a deficit.
How much protein per day?
1.6–2.2 g per kg of body weight for active adults and anyone in a calorie deficit.
Is a 500-calorie deficit safe?
Yes — 500 kcal/day is the classic 0.5 kg/week loss rate and is considered safe and sustainable for most healthy adults.
